We went the other direction. We don't like air bags, my wife especially. ABS brakes are, well, sometimes more trouble than they are worth, for us anyway. I've always had wheels speed sensor problems with those things.

My son grew up in the back of our 70 Formula, car seat and all. Actually he grew up in nothing but classic cars 95% of the time. Today, as an adult now, he prefers to ride in the 69 Camaro more than anything else since it has a more friendly back seat than the Firebird. He also likes the 72 chevelle, a little more roomy.

We just don't really worry about safety features much. Drive defensively and most of the time I'm on back roads that are less traveled anyway. It's just the way we prefer to live and get to enjoy our classics as a result.

Luckily living in Arizona gives us year round driving weather. I do understand the winter and salt thing coming from Ohio. When we lived there I actually had a classic beater that we used during the winter months. I had several V8 Vegas and Monzas we drove for years until they rusted into the ground, then I'd go out West and buy another one, lol.
